Cooper, Glouberman results - Nov. 2, 2018

November 4, 2018

COOPER INVITATIONAL

Tier 1 Quarterfinals

MDY.gif

Magen David  61    Hillel Miami    35

Ray Jajati scored 15 points, Albert Nsiri added 13 and Teddy Cohen had 11 as the top seeded Warriors (6-0) reached the semifinals. Alan Berkman scored 14 points for the Lions (1-1) and Myles Gilbert added 13.

DeToledo    53     YULA    49

Liam Evenhaim poured 26 points and the 10th seeded Jaguars (2-0) survived a huge comeback to upset the 2nd seeded Panthers (1-1). Albert Fallas paced YULA with 17 points and Daniel Totaiv had 12.


Rochelle Zell   49    Rambam   46

Lee Farkas scored 15 points and Sammy Vayngart added 11 as the 11th seeded Tigers (2-0) pulled off the upset. Aaron Azose led the 3rd seeded Ravens (5-2) with 27 points and Ethan Aaron had 10.

Posnack.png


Posnack JDS   58    Milken    37

Josh Schultz had 18 points and Zach Djamal scored 12 as the #12 Rams (2-0) upset the #4 Wildcats. Ethan Zimmerman led Milken with 12 points.


Tier 2

CooperMacs.png

Cooper Memphis   71   Atlanta Jewish Academy  26

Simcha Osdoba's 21 points led four players in double figures for the Macs (1-1). Ethan Morris added 16 points, Asher Kirshtein had 15 and Nossy Orgel scored 10. Noah Kalnitz led the Jaguars (0-2) with 12 points.


Flatbush    61      Kohelet   27

Jack Rosow led the Falcons (3-3) with 17 points.


Fasman Yeshiva   50    Katz YHS    45

Akiva Lafer scored 12 points and Doni Miretzky added 10 for The Yeshiva (1-1). Abie Betesh paced the Storm (0-2) with 15 points.


Jewish Day School    45    Kushner    33

Daniel Offer scored 12 points and Zev Katz added 11 as the Lions (1-1) reached the semis of Tier 2. Gabe Plotsker had 11 points for the Cobras (1-4).


GLOUBERMAN TOURNAMENT

GloubermanLogo.png


Frisch    65      Valley Torah   53

Billy Krause, Jack Reinhart and Max Zakheim each scored 10 points as the Cougars (3-2) survived the play-in game to reach the quarterfinals. Uzi Mermelstein led the Wolfpack (0-3) with 11 points.


SAR    Def  HA Miami

Judah Oppenheimer scored 27 points to lead the Sting (3-2) into the semifinals. 


Shalhevet   Def   Frisch  

TABC Def MTA   

Ramaz  Def  HAFTR
